Got one of these rally tops installed. My only real complaint so far are the body attachment rectangles they sent. I had to source my own way to secure the bolts as only two of the ones sent had threading and they stripped almost instantly. I also wired in a tekonsha voyager brake controller and added wiper motors and wipers. Wiper motors required moving of the horn and head light switch.
